What is a Brazilian Butt Lift?
The Brazilian Butt Lift or BBL is a very popular cosmetic procedure pioneered in Rio de Janeiro that uses your own fat cells to make your derriere look more lifted, rounder, and sculpted without implants. During this Brazilian butt lift surgery, a cosmetic surgeon starts with liposuction to gather excess fat from other areas of the body such as the lower back, abdomen, or thighs via either SmartLipo or Vaser Liposuction. The liposuction itself involves small incisions in the skin and then using a cannula to remove fat from the body.
Once the excess fat is harvested via a cannula it is purified and stored before being used to inject into the buttocks area. Then the plastic surgeon uses a technique known as gluteal fat grafting to provide augmentation in the butt cheeks and hips, enhancing the size and shape of the buttocks and sculpting an hourglass shape
What is a Non Surgical Brazilian Butt Lift with Sculptra?
Sculptra® is an FDA-approved injectable filler formulated with poly-L-lactic acid or PLLA, a biodegradable compound that increases the volume where it is injected by stimulating the skin’s naturally occurring collagen production. Sculptra® is most commonly used as a dermal filler to help the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les along with age-related volume loss in the face. However, in recent years, efficacy as a non-surgical option for buttocks enhancement or BBL has proven to have good results.

How Does a Sculptra Butt Lift Work?
When Sculptra is injected into the buttocks or other areas of the body, the poly-L-lactic acid or PLLA Microparticles are gradually absorbed by the body and start to work deep within the dermis subcutaneous tissues to reinvigorate collagen growth and production and the skin’s inner structure. As new collagen growth builds up over time, it adds subtle, natural-looking volume to the treated area. Sculptra is absorbed in time, by the surrounding tissues and is usually completely gone one to two years after treatment, however, the new collagen remains and continues producing a fuller, more volumizing effect for years to come.
Sculptra BBL uses filler injections into the buttocks to provide fullness, lift, and shape without surgery or downtime. Sculptra can also be used to make minor adjustments to specific areas or the patient’s anatomy, such as filling out deep “hip dips” or providing plumping to parts of the buttocks that aren’t as filled out to achieve symmetry.

How does the Sculptra BBL Compare to Surgery?
Both fat transfer BBL and a Sculptra BBL both produce amazing results for the right patient. A surgical fat transfer can achieve a more dramatic result in a shorter amount of time. However, because it is a surgical procedure it is more invasive than Sculptra BBL and yield more pain, a higher risk of complications, and requires recovery time.
Sculptra BBL results are more subtle and not as permanent as fat transfer, but injections of Sculptra require no incisions or anesthesia and can be performed with minimal discomfort, side effects, and recovery time.
One BBL method is not better than the other, but there may be a technique that is better suited to achieve a particular patient’s particular optimal results.

What Results can I Expect From a non surgical BBL?
Results from a Sculptra Butt Lift treatment appear gradually and optimal results are appreciated 3-5 months after the butt lift procedure. As your results take effect, your buttock enhancement will begin to lift and become more contoured as your results emerge. Most patients enjoy the results of their Sculptra butt lift for up to two years, but some have reported the benefits last much longer than that. Touch-up injections of Sculptra will most likely be required to prolong the effects of your butt lift procedure.

What Are The Risks and Side Effects Associated with the Sculptra BBL?
Side effects are rare after a Sculptra BBL, but may include swelling, redness, bruising and tenderness, and or small lumps at the injection site. How Much Does a Sculptra BBL Cost?
The cost of a Sculptra treatment varies on how many vials of Sculptra will be needed to produce the desired outcome or the optimal results. Because of this, the cost can vary significant (while you may need only a few vials to treat cellulite, you may need many more to achieve the buttock augmentation you desire.) Are there other options for non surgical BBL?
Other fillers can be used to augment the buttocks as well. Radiesse is a long lasting filler which can be used for buttock augmentation, however given the small quantity available in a syringe, using it for buttock augmentation is often cost prohibitive. There are other fillers that are not yet available in the US (not yet FDA approved) that come in larger syringes designed specifically for buttock augmentation. EMSculpt is another option for non-surgical augmentation which works by building up the gluteal muscles.
